    If you hear information in your profile, then these intentially access files are rejected if the user cannot cause any harm.  However, if you want to get for them anyway, then right click on the folder to which you are denied access (this operation on your username folder can do the trick for all or most of them, but I'm not sure if just those that you need access to).  Click Properties and then click the Security tab.  If your name is included click Edit and change it to full right (if not add your username and give it all the rights).  Don't forget to check the box to apply the change to all files and subdirectories as well.  Click Advanced, and then do the same in the special permissions section in the bottom half.  Once this is done, you should be able to access this folder and everything within it.

    Here is some additional information about permissions and ownership may be useful here or in the future:

    To view your permissions, right-click on the file/folder, click Properties, and check the Security tab.  Check the permissions you have by clicking on your user name (or group of users).  Here are the types of permissions, you may have:http://windows.microsoft.com/en-US/windows-vista/What-are-permissions.  You must be an administrator or owner to change the permissions (and sometimes, being an administrator or even an owner is not sufficient - there are ways to block access (even if a smart administrator knows these ways and can move them - but usually should not because they did not have access, usually for a very good reason).)  Here's how to change the permissions of folder under Vista:http://www.online-tech-tips.com/windows-vista/set-file-folder-permissions-vista/. To add take and the issuance of right of permissions and ownership in the right click menu (which will make it faster to get once it is configured), see the following article:http://www.mydigitallife.info/2009/05/21/take-and-grant-full-control-permissions-and-ownership-in-windows-7-or-vista-right-click-menu/.

    To solve this problem with folders, folders takeownership or the reader (as an administrator) and give you all the rights.  Right-click on the folder/drive, click Properties, click the Security tab and click on advanced and then click the owner tab.  Click on edit, and then click the name of the person you want to give to the property (you may need to add if it is not there--or maybe yourself). If you want that it applies to subfolders and files in this folder/drive, then check the box to replace the owner of subcontainers and objects, and click OK.  Back and now there is a new owner for files and folders/player who can change the required permissions.  Here is more information on the ownership of a file or a folder:http://www.vistax64.com/tutorials/67717-take-ownership-file.html. To add take ownership in the menu of the right click (which will make it faster to get once it is configured), see the following article:http://www.howtogeek.com/howto/windows-vista/add-take-ownership-to-explorer-right-click-menu-in-vista/.

    Aaron,

    Before you take this .cpd file...

    Make a copy of the .cpd file.

    Launch of MS Access and open the .cpd file (copy).

    Click here to view the TABLES.

    Two tables are relevant: hatracks and references to files of luggage.

    The database structure is not difficult to understand.

    The baggage files table lists and assigns a number to each file of luggage (he thinks) is part of the project. If there is an entry for a file here, you believe does not exist, it is a glitch. Remove this record from the database of the .cpd (copy). (You can also follow Peter instructions on how to delete and re-create a file .cpd.)

    References to the baggage files table lists each link by luggage and heading number file number. (There is another table that lists and assigns a number to every topic that - that it believes - is part of the project). If the table of authorities entry, see who reportedly has a link. If it's a bad entry, get rid of it.

    Temporarily rename the original .cpd file and rename the copy as the original. Open the HR project.

    (Otherwise, trash and regenerate the .cpd file and open the project.)
